Darcy Brassell, Year 12, Colo High School, NSW

Teacher: Julie Stokes

Flooded gum, hoop pine, Tas oak

600 l x 280 w x 570mm d

For this project I designed a Federation Style Jewellery Cabinet. The cabinet was constructed for my Year 12 major project in IT Timber. I had planned to have several drawers a sliding necklace rack covered by glass panel doors.  The joints used were half blind dovetails, large and small through dovetails, dowelling joint, sliding dovetail and style and rail joint with fielded panel. I finished the project with a satin proof varnish and a clear wax.
